It is important to link the GitHub repository to a Zenodo repository (which has a DOI and can never be deleted). Currently, we have a repository setup by @erikmannerfelt. This is however already outdated (version 0.0.2). An easier way is to use directly the Zenodo integration in GitHub. Here are some useful links for that: https://help.github.com/en/github/creating-cloning-and-archiving-repositories/referencing-and-citing-content https://genr.eu/wp/cite/

What needs to be done:

  • [X] enable Zenodo access to the GlacioHack organization
  • [ ] turn on automatic DOI creation for xdem (any owner can do that from their Zenodo account linked to GitHub)
  • [ ] create a new xDEM release to trigger the creation
  • [ ] add the URL/badge to the zenodo repository on the README page
  • [ ] archive the old repository and add link to new repository (only Erik can do)

I think the only issue with that way is that we can only start the repository with the next release. It might be possible to upload a zip of previous versions as other version afterwards, but I can't know for sure until we create the repository.
